Understanding AI Chatbots for IT & Cybersecurity Support

AI chatbots represent a significant advancement beyond traditional static FAQ systems or simple rule-based chat tools. Modern support chatbots leverage sophisticated artificial intelligence and machine learning technologies to understand customer queries, interpret technical issues, and provide contextually relevant responses. For IT and cybersecurity firms in Grand Rapids, these systems offer a powerful first line of defense in client support strategies. The evolution of natural language processing has dramatically improved these tools’ ability to comprehend technical jargon, security terminology, and contextual nuances in client communications.

  • Machine Learning Foundations: Today’s advanced chatbots continuously improve through interactions, learning from past conversations to better address future inquiries.
  • Natural Language Understanding: Modern systems can interpret technical questions, even when phrased conversationally or with industry-specific terminology.
  • Context Retention: Enterprise-grade chatbots maintain conversation history, eliminating the need for clients to repeat information.
  • Multi-channel Deployment: Effective solutions operate across websites, mobile apps, messaging platforms, and internal ticketing systems.
  • Security-First Architecture: Purpose-built for IT environments with appropriate data handling safeguards and compliance features.

For Grand Rapids businesses, the technical infrastructure supporting these chatbots often involves sophisticated real-time data processing capabilities and secure cloud-based deployment models. This allows even smaller firms to leverage enterprise-grade AI without massive in-house technical resources. The result is a support system that can handle a significant portion of routine inquiries while seamlessly escalating complex security concerns to appropriate human specialists when necessary.

Integration with Existing IT Infrastructure

For AI chatbots to deliver maximum value to Grand Rapids IT and cybersecurity firms, they must integrate seamlessly with existing technical infrastructure. This integration allows for consistent information sharing, proper authentication, and efficient workflow management across systems. Successful implementation leverages integration technologies that connect chatbots with critical business systems without creating security vulnerabilities or data silos.

  • Ticketing System Connectivity: Bi-directional information flow with helpdesk platforms like ServiceNow, Zendesk, or ConnectWise.
  • CRM Integration: Access to customer history, service agreements, and account details to provide personalized support.
  • Knowledge Management Systems: Automatic updates when technical documentation changes to maintain accuracy.
  • Security Monitoring Tools: Awareness of current threat levels and active incidents to provide contextually appropriate responses.
  • Authentication Services: Connection to identity verification systems that maintain security without impeding access.

Modern API-driven architectures facilitate these connections, but SMBs should carefully evaluate the benefits of integrated systems against potential security implications. Particular attention should be paid to data access permissions, ensuring chatbots have sufficient information to provide valuable support without exposing sensitive security details. Cloud computing platforms can simplify many aspects of this integration, providing standardized connection points and security frameworks that reduce implementation complexity for smaller Grand Rapids firms with limited IT resources.

Security Considerations for Chatbot Implementation

For IT and cybersecurity firms in Grand Rapids, maintaining robust security practices while implementing AI chatbots is non-negotiable. These businesses must not only protect their own operations but also demonstrate exemplary security protocols to maintain client trust. Thorough security planning should be integrated throughout the chatbot implementation process, with regular assessments to identify and address potential vulnerabilities.

  • Data Encryption Standards: Implement end-to-end encryption for all chatbot communications and stored conversation data.
  • Access Control Mechanisms: Establish granular permissions for chatbot configuration and conversation visibility.
  • PII Handling Protocols: Develop clear policies for managing personally identifiable information in support conversations.
  • Compliance Documentation: Maintain records demonstrating regulatory adherence for audit purposes.
  • Vulnerability Testing: Regularly assess chatbot interfaces for potential security weaknesses.

Establishing comprehensive security policy communication ensures all stakeholders understand their responsibilities in maintaining secure operations. Additionally, implementing robust compliance tracking mechanisms helps Grand Rapids businesses demonstrate adherence to industry standards and regulatory requirements. When selecting chatbot vendors, local firms should prioritize those with strong security credentials, transparent data handling practices, and willingness to undergo security assessments as part of the procurement process.

Common Use Cases in IT & Cybersecurity Support

AI chatbots are particularly well-suited to address specific support scenarios common among Grand Rapids IT and cybersecurity firms. Understanding these high-value use cases helps businesses prioritize implementation efforts and configure chatbot systems for maximum impact. The most successful deployments focus initially on high-volume, repeatable interactions before expanding to more complex scenarios.

  • Password Reset Assistance: Guided self-service for secure credential management, reducing simple but time-consuming requests.
  • Security Alert Triage: Initial assessment of potential security incidents to determine severity and appropriate response paths.
  • Software Update Guidance: Step-by-step instructions for installing critical security patches and updates.
  • Compliance Question Handling: Responses to common regulatory inquiries based on established frameworks.
  • Onboarding Support: Assistance with secure account setup and configuration for new client employees.

Each of these scenarios benefits from mobile technology integration, allowing clients to access support through smartphones and tablets regardless of location. Grand Rapids businesses should document their most frequent support requests and security inquiries, using this data to train chatbot systems on company-specific terminology and procedures. Over time, successful implementations can expand to handle increasingly sophisticated interactions, including preliminary security assessments and guided vulnerability remediation assistance.

2. How can chatbots improve cybersecurity incident response for local businesses?

AI chatbots enhance cybersecurity incident response by providing 24/7 initial triage, consistent application of security protocols, and accelerated information gathering. When potential security incidents occur, chatbots can collect essential details through structured conversations, assess severity based on established criteria, and route issues to appropriate security specialists. This reduces response times while ensuring thorough documentation. Additionally, chatbots can guide non-technical employees through immediate containment steps while security teams mobilize. For Grand Rapids businesses balancing limited security resources with growing threat landscapes, these capabilities provide valuable frontline support that improves overall security posture.

4. How can businesses measure the success of their chatbot implementation?

Effective measurement combines quantitative metrics with qualitative assessments. Key performance indicators should include resolution rate (percentage of inquiries resolved without human intervention), response time reduction, support volume handling, customer satisfaction scores, and cost per interaction. Additional security-specific metrics might include security alert triage accuracy and time-to-classification for potential incidents. Grand Rapids businesses should establish baseline measurements before implementation, then track improvements over time. Regular reviews of chatbot conversations help identify areas for improvement and knowledge base expansion. Client feedback surveys specifically addressing chatbot interactions provide valuable insights into user experience and perception, helping refine the system for better performance.
